Summary:PURPOSE: An access burst detector correlator pool is provided to allow a correlator bank to process plural antennas during one period by reducing the number of correlated access codes. CONSTITUTION: A correlator bank(68) is connected to one of antennas by multiplexers(601-6022). The multiplexers(601-6022) select one of antenna outputs to be used by the correlator bank(68). An in-phase sampling unit(48) and a quadrature sampling unit(50) generate in-phase(I) and quadrature(Q) samples of the selected antenna output. The samples are processed by a complex result unit(54) to generate a complex result. 48 access codes are generated by a 48 scrambling code generator(58). Correlators(561-5622) include the multiplexers(601-6022), respectively, in order to effectively mix one of the access codes with the antenna output. Buffers(621-6222) store the mixed result. The buffers(621-6222) delay a code as long as one chip before the code comes into the next correlator.
